WebRepresenting just 2% of the global population, green eyes are the absolute rarest of all eye colors. To put the true rarity of green eyes in perspective: worldwide, you are 28 times more likely to have brown eyes than green eyes. However, in Ireland green eyes are more popular than brown eyes. WebFeb 27, 2024 · 2. Blue eyes aren't actually blue. Blue eye color is determined by melanin, and melanin is actually brown by nature. The color of our eyes depends on how much melanin is present in the iris. Brown eyes have the highest amount of melanin in the iris, and blue eyes have the least. WebDec 6, 2024 · Pheomelanin — a reddish-yellow pigment. Higher levels of this cause eyes to have a yellowish tint. It’s believed pheomelanin plays a role in amber eyes appearing as they do. 1. Genetics determines levels of melanin, making eye color fixed at birth. There are at least 16 different genes that influence eye color.
